Do LED lights cause interference?
LED lighting is an energy efficient source of illumination that is becoming increasingly popular. However there have been many reports of interference to radio reception from these lights. This can affect AM, FM and DAB radio reception, so please check if your lighting is operating correctly.
How do you stop LED lights from interference?
How To Fix Radio Interference from LED Lights
- Use a quality LED bulb.
- Change the transformer to one with better EMI suppression, such as our Verbatim LED transformer.
- Shorten the cable length, and if possible use a shielded cable.
- Add an EMI filter at the input / output of the transformer.

Will LEDs interfere with radio communications?
A shocking fact is that the LEDs in your home can also affect the wireless signal, causing radio interference. LED lights are not the main source that causes the problem. It is the device that powers the LED, which causes the disturbance.And when this happens, you’ll hear a sound from your radio speaker.

Do LED lights cause audio interference?
LEDs can interfere with audio systems and cause speakers to buzz. This is usually due to a ground loop problem, radio frequency interference, or low-quality unshielded wires.
How do you fix RF interference?
Stopping It. There are two basic strategies to control RFI. The first prevents it from coupling in the first place by using filters or arc snubbers at the source, relocating equipment or rerouting cables, using signal path ground isolators or adding shielding or ferrite chokes to cables.
How do you remove RFI from LED lights?
The most effective way to reduce RFI is to install an LDC into the lighting circuit. When an LDC is wired in series with the dimmer, it slows down the inrush of current during the rapid switching cycle of the dimmer. As the current inrush is slowed down, the effect of RFI on sensitive equipment is reduced.

Do LED lights cause tinnitus?
Such noises with the recently purchased LED lamp often causes astonishment and annoyance. Especially high-frequency buzzing is often perceived as a tinnitus, especially by younger people. Humming sounds normally occur at a frequency of 120 Hz, i.e. twice the mains frequency.
